Questions to Ask Possible Day Care Centers



What should you ask when checking out potential day care centers? Begin by inquiring about the school's educational program. Just how does it support your kid's developmental needs?

Next off, ask about instructor qualifications and staff-to-child ratios. You wish to ensure your youngster obtains individualized interest.

Don't neglect to talk about discipline policies; recognizing exactly how they take care of actions concerns is essential.

Inquire about daily routines and just how they advertise social skills and freedom. What're their techniques for connecting with moms and dads?

Last but not least, ask about safety protocols and emergency treatments. These questions will assist you determine whether the preschool aligns with your values and your kid's demands.

Trust your instincts; the ideal atmosphere must feel inviting and encouraging for both you and your kid.
